Red Hot Poker - Traffic Light
It makes a great cut flower, border plant and has a compact size of only 16-18" tall. The tubular flowers appear in the colors of a 'traffic light'…red, yellow, and green on each flower. The Red Hot Poker Traffic Light, Kniphofia hirsute 'Traffic Light', also know as Torch Lily, displays a truly unique flower. Astilbe - Montgomery Astilbe is considered to be deer resistant and will attract hummingbirds. The flowers contrast wonderfully with the glossy foliage. Astilbe can be used as cut flowers, perennial borders or shade gardens with Hosta’s and Ferns. It is most successfully grown in a shady area but can tolerate some morning sun. Do not allow Astilbe ‘Montgomery’ to dry out. |
